2015-07-12 69 views

回答

3

對於這樣的說明性問題,我總是建議檢查元素併發布相關的代碼片段以及您的問題。通常情況下,你會這樣做,找出這些基本的CSS問題。

將這個自定義的CSS文件中:

.sqs-gallery-controls .next:hover, 
.sqs-gallery-controls .previous:hover { 
    background-color: inherit; 
} 

如果你檢查這個元素,你會看到SquareSpace有.next以及對這些箭頭的.previous類。這兩個類都有適用於其僞:hover的規則。所以基本上他們在這個僞類上使用了background-color: rgba(0,0,0,0.2);,創建了透明的黑色背景。

通過插入上面的CSS覆蓋它,以便在懸停時,該元素繼承其類的主背景規則,沒有任何內容(或將來更改它的任何內容)。

希望這會有所幫助。

0

只需設置上懸停background-color透明

.sqs-gallery-controls.show-hover-effect a:hover { 
    background-color: transparent; 
}